Decoding Emotions: AI's Journey into the Realm of Feeling

The domain of human emotions has long been a mystery for researchers. Traditionally, understanding feelings relied on subjective interpretations and complex psychological exploration. But now, artificial intelligence (AI) is entering on a fascinating journey to translate these intangible states.

Novel AI algorithms are utilized to interpret vast archives of human behavior, hunting for patterns that correspond with specific emotions. Through machine learning, these AI models are grasping to distinguish subtle indicators in facial expressions, voice tone, and even digital communication.

  • Eventually, this groundbreaking technology has the potential to alter the way we interpret emotions, presenting valuable insights in fields such as mental health, teaching, and even customer service.

The Human Touch: Where AI Falls Short in Emotional Intelligence

While artificial intelligence advances at a staggering pace, there remains a crucial area where it falls short: emotional intelligence. AI algorithms fail to truly understand the complexities of human feelings. They miss the capacity for empathy, compassion, and intuition that are essential for navigating social interactions. AI may be able to process facial expressions and inflection in voice, but it cannot genuinely feel what lies beneath the surface. This core difference highlights the enduring value of human connection and the irreplaceable part that emotions play in shaping our experiences.
